Output 990990a8bccdc74ee38b6d5235630facf06cda0662005bdf3e20744a8ee4954f:71

value
10433967
script pubkey
OP_0 OP_PUSHBYTES_20 312fa24f83b46fde8dbd17940c06472fdd551fc0
address
bc1qxyh6ynurk3haardaz72qcpj89lw4287qe7ys5v
transaction
990990a8bccdc74ee38b6d5235630facf06cda0662005bdf3e20744a8ee4954f